Output cf16752e215f52d601f0e9482af568010b21a598d0d92e64c64a3b313077b980:2

value
259828960
script pubkey
OP_HASH160 OP_PUSHBYTES_20 45ea9efc0abe2f5cac7f83ac0f64f5c8820e097b OP_EQUAL
address
384hcXzoFtzr8GP7XqTLV9mdCtb8sEbc6Q
transaction
cf16752e215f52d601f0e9482af568010b21a598d0d92e64c64a3b313077b980
spent
true